Ewen Bell
Photographer Ewen Bell is addicted to travel. Anyone who receives emails from him will notice that they come from all over the world - one week Greece, the next Japan. Sometimes he even manages to go home to Melbourne, Australia to repack.

Ewen is the backbone of our Photography Tours having developed the concept for Grasshopper and filling the instructor role on many of our tours in this range. A widely published photographer and writer, Ewen has also worked in a wide range of jobs in the tourism industry so he brings a wealth of knowledge to our tours. In 2007 Ewen was awarded the Australian Travel Photographer of the Year title by the Australian Travel Writers Association. Ewen is also the Editor at Large for Digital Photography Magazine (Australia).

Paul Wager
Paul was born in England but grew up in Queensland, Australia. A keen photographer at 16, he turned professional at 26. Paul worked for 'News Limited Australia' publications including the 'Australian' and the 'Courier Mail'. Paul left Australia and settled in Laos in 2004 and has been photographing for magazines including UK 'Geographical' and 'Asian Geographic'. Paul received world wide recognition in the highly prestigious 'Prix De La Photographie' with first prize for 'Portraiture', 'Family Portraiture' and 'Nature Earth' - all in one year!

Paul makes his home in the beautiful town of Luang Prabang in Laos and leads photography tours for Grasshopper throughout the region. If you find yourself in Luang Prabang be sure to drop by his gallery located at Joy's Restaurant to see his work.
